Mine underground belt system and its belt changing process
By setting up a belt storage section and a vulcanization section in the underground conveyor belt system of the mine, and by utilizing the clearly defined division of labor between the belt storage device and the belt take-up and release device, the problems of long belt replacement time and low efficiency in the underground conveyor belt system of the mine have been solved, and a more efficient belt replacement process has been achieved.

AI Technical Summary
The conveyor belt system in mines has a long belt replacement time and low efficiency, mainly because the machine needs to be stopped and vulcanized every time a new conveyor belt is replaced, resulting in frequent and long downtime.
Design an underground conveyor belt system for mines, comprising a conveyor belt transport section, a first belt changing section, a vulcanization section, and a belt storage section within the roadway. The belt storage device and vulcanization section are set up to facilitate the pre-storage and vulcanization treatment of the conveyor belt. Multiple belt storage devices and belt unwinding and winding devices are used to clearly divide the functions of unwinding and winding the conveyor belt, thereby reducing the number of vulcanization cycles.
By pre-storing and vulcanizing, the number of vulcanization cycles during belt changing is reduced, belt changing time is shortened, and belt changing efficiency is improved.
